Jensen's obsession with import racing began when he bought a 1992 Honda Civic. Jensen was one of the pioneers of Honda turbocharging and motor swaps in Hawaii while he worked at Hypersports. He quickly vaulted to success as a professional import drag racer, frequenting all Import Drag Racing Circuit (IDRC) and Battle of the Imports events in Hawaii and on the "mainland". He soon grew restless of Hondas and wanted to try his hand at something new. He had a brief fling with a twin-turbo Lexus SC300. But being a bit of a "race car purist", the refinement and smooth ride was just not for him. As drifting began to make its way from Japan to the United Stats, Jensen realized that drifting sideways at high-speeds, legally, was the perfect form of motorsports for him. He quickly procured a Nissan 240SX S13 that he has worked on continuously for the past 2 years. Jensen has said time and time again that he loves drifting. But knowing what he and his car are capable of, he has mentioned the possibility of re-entering the drag racing arena once again.
